About States of Fall
States of Fall reflects on a truth we often encounter throughout life: that beauty does not disappear in the face of endings, but often becomes most poignant because of them. Created from autumn foliage and treescapes at the height of their transformation, the series explores the impact of moments that are not meant to last.
From a distance, the works unfold as rich fields of texture and color, where individual forms dissolve into luminous expanses of gold, amber and crimson. As the viewer moves closer, leaves and branches emerge from within the field, their structures still visible yet already yielding to the larger rhythms of change. The experience shifts between presence and absence, inviting reflection on what remains visible and what is already passing from view.
At the heart of the series is a meditation on finitude. These works do not seek to resist change, but to dwell within it, finding meaning in moments that are both beautiful and temporary. By preserving these fleeting states of transformation, they offer a way of returning to experiences that remind us of the value, fragility and intensity of being here at all.
States of Fall is an evolving long-form body of work released in carefully curated groups of limited editions. Each print is signed, numbered and produced as an archival pigment print on Hahnemühle German Etching fine art paper.
